Fractures occur very often in guide-rods of air-valve-bridges for a type of marine medium-speed diesel engines. The fractures mainly appear in the guide-rod on the side near the exhaust-valve, and a few of them appear on the side near the air inlet-valve. In order to find the reason of fracture, the fracture surface of the valve-bridge guide-rod was scanned by electron microscope. By analyzing the fracture surface, it was concluded that the guide rod fracture belongs to fatigue fracture. Then, by establishing a simplified physical model for entire valve system, several critical stresses were computed by means of the finite element software NASTRON. Finally, the main reason of the guide-rod fracture was determined.关键词
